Pickup, timing, and getting ready 30 minutes early

Your pickup is arranged through the provider and includes hotel pickup and drop-off. The key detail: be ready at the reception 30 minutes before the scheduled pickup time. That buffer matters in Göreme, where roads, pedestrians, and hotel entrances can slow things down if you wait until the last minute.
You’ll also get a mobile ticket, which helps the check-in feel simple. And since the service is offered in English, you should be able to communicate clearly about what style of photos you want.
If you’re staying in or very near Göreme, this whole setup becomes even easier. The shoot is within the Göreme area, so you’re not losing a ton of time on long cross-town transfers.

Outfit planning: 1 free dress plus an upgrade option

Here’s one of the most “wow, that’s actually useful” parts of the package: 1 free dress is provided from the team’s collection. For many visitors, this is the fastest way to get that Cappadocia vibe without hunting down rentals, bargaining, or wondering if the dress will fit at the last minute.
If none of the dresses in the collection fits you, you can get one from a rent-a-dress company, but the cost depends on their pricing. So the main consideration is simple: if you’re particular about size or style, consider messaging in advance so you’re not surprised if the collection doesn’t match your needs.
My tip: treat the dress as part of your photo plan. If you’re going for multiple looks, choose locations and poses that work with movement. A dress that flows well in the wind can look great, but you’ll want the right background to match.

How long is the professional photo shooting experience in Göreme?
It’s about 2 hours.
Is hotel pickup and drop-off included?
Yes. Pickup and drop-off back to your hotel are included.
How many locations do we shoot in?
You’ll do photo shooting in 3 locations, and you can choose the locations within the Göreme area.
Do I get a dress included?
Yes. You get 1 free dress from their collection. If none fits, you can get one from a rent-a-dress company and you would pay based on that company’s price.
Are photo edits included?
Yes. The package includes free edits for 10 photos. Extra photos would cost more.
What extras are not included and can cost extra?
Horses, a classic car, and other add-ons not included in the package can have extra charges.
What language is the experience offered in?
It’s offered in English.
Where should I meet for pickup?
Be ready at the reception 30 minutes before your scheduled pickup time.
Is there free cancellation?
Yes. You can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und. Cancellation within 24 hours of the start time is not refundable.
